Lucknow (Uttar Pradesh) [India], August 5 (ANI): Uttar Pradesh Cabinet Minister Om Prakash Rajbhar on Wednesday accused the Samajwadi Party (SP) of avoiding discussions during the ongoing state Assembly session, alleging that the opposition fears its past governance record would come under scrutiny if debates are held. "... Samajwadi Party is avoiding debate; the government is ready to discuss every issue. There was widespread hooliganism on the streets under previous governments... That is why the opposition is reluctant to participate in the debate..." Rajbhar said. He claimed that students suffered due to these issues and alleged that government jobs were "sold" during the previous regime.
